Title: Jörg Ammon: Innovator in Power Electronics
Introduction
Jörg Ammon is a prominent inventor based in Erlangen, Germany. He has made significant contributions to the field of power electronics, holding a total of six patents. His innovative designs focus on enhancing the efficiency and functionality of power semiconductor devices.
Latest Patents
Among his latest patents is a power electronic assembly featuring an electrically conductive sleeve and a circuit carrier. This assembly includes a tube-shaped plug-in section that runs around a virtual longitudinal axis, along with a first base section that extends away from this axis. The design incorporates a flat first contact surface that is closed in a first plane, which is perpendicular to the longitudinal axis. Another notable patent is for a power semiconductor device that comprises a pin element passing through a housing opening. This device includes a support device, an elastic sealing device, and a pressure device that ensures effective sealing and functionality.
